The MAX6509HAUK+T belongs to the category of voltage reference ICs.
It is used as a precision voltage reference for various applications in electronic circuits.
The MAX6509HAUK+T is available in a small 5-pin SOT23 package.
This voltage reference IC provides a stable and accurate voltage output for use in analog and digital circuits.
The MAX6509HAUK+T is typically packaged in reels with a quantity of 3000 units per reel.
The MAX6509HAUK+T operates by utilizing a precision bandgap core to generate a stable reference voltage, which is then made available at the output pin for use in various electronic circuits.
The MAX6509HAUK+T is suitable for use in: - Portable electronic devices - Battery-powered systems - Data acquisition systems - Instrumentation and measurement equipment - Industrial control systems
Some alternative models to the MAX6509HAUK+T include: - MAX6126AASA25+ - LT6656BCS6-2.5# - REF5025IDGKR
